NVIDIA announces World’s Fastest GPU: Quadro P6000

NVIDIA recently has unveiled $1200 Titan X Graphic card, which Nvidia calls "the biggest GPU ever built,". But today, They has unveiled something even more processing cores than the Titan X (3,840 versus 3,584). The latest Quadro workstation cards, the Pascal-based P5000 and P6000, and they both pack power that makes your gaming-grade card seem modest.
The P6000 has 3,840 cores and 24GB of GDDR5X memory. It supports 432GBps (gigabytes per second) of memory bandwidth.

It has four DisplayPort 1.4 slots, supporting resolutions up to 4K at 120Hz and 5K at 60Hz. The GPU has internal pipelines to render faster 3D video.

The Quadro P5000, which delivers 8.9 teraflops of peak performance. It has 2,560 cores, 16GB of GDDR5X memory and 288GBps of memory bandwidth
NVIDIA is shipping both Quadro cards in October but the price isn't announced yet.
This fall, Iray VR will be available as a beta to DGX-1 and Quadro VCA customers; and Pascal-based NVIDIA Quadro GPUs will be available from all leading OEMs and integrators. And if you’re a VR developer, our VRworks 360 Video SDK will be released publicly later this year.
